Syria welcomes African Union decision to suspend occupation entity membership

Syria has welcomed the African Union (AU) decision to suspend the membership of the Israeli occupation entity as an observer in this organization.

“This decision is a renewed affirmation of the African Union’s support to the just cause of the Palestinian people and it shows the increasing isolation of the usurping entity and the condemnation of the policies of aggression and racial discrimination that govern its behavior in flagrant violation of international legitimacy,” an official source at the Foreign and Expatriates Ministry told SANA on Monday.
